Output 74a59db1be05e2a53b9afabae2406d386c08bc18382cf510fffd015d2c013859:0

value
2180778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ee815272c994c13ee79d3db8c1f538c2744a2f OP_EQUAL
address
MFTfMnkXomzfeoG67PFpWEqPEmhzZEY6Ww
transaction
74a59db1be05e2a53b9afabae2406d386c08bc18382cf510fffd015d2c013859
spent
true